Meters to Kilometers

The meter is the SI base unit of length, defined by the distance light travels in 1/299,792,458 of a second. A kilometer is 1,000 meters, the standard unit for road distances and speed limits outside the US and UK. 1 m equals 0.001 km, so converting between them is a matter of multiplying by that fixed factor — type any value into the converter below and both sides update instantly as you type.

Formula

km = m × 0.001

m = km × 1,000

Worked example: 5 m × 0.001 = 0.005 km.
